Brooklyn Park is the 6th largest city in Minnesota by population and ranks 14th of 19 for median household income. With 84,349 residents, its poverty rate of 10.3% ranks among the higher rates in Minnesota. This snapshot draws from the 2023 American Community Survey (ACS) 5-year estimates.

Brooklyn Park, MN Frequently Asked Questions
What is the population of Brooklyn Park, MN?
The population of Brooklyn Park, MN is 84,349 according to the 2023 American Community Survey 5-year estimates. The median age is 35.4 years.
What is the median household income in Brooklyn Park?
The median household income in Brooklyn Park, MN is $85,964, above the national average of $78,538. Per capita income is $46,208.
What is the poverty rate in Brooklyn Park?
The poverty rate in Brooklyn Park, MN is 10.3%, compared to the national average of 12.4%. About 6.5% of residents lack health insurance.
What percentage of Brooklyn Park residents have a college degree?
31.7% of adults (25+) in Brooklyn Park h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and 88.4% have at least a high school diploma. The national average for bachelor's degree holders is 35.0%.
What is the median home value in Brooklyn Park?
The median home value in Brooklyn Park, MN is $313,500. Median rent is $1,331 per month, with 70% of housing units owner-occupied.
What is the racial makeup of Brooklyn Park?
Brooklyn Park's population is 37.5% White, 30.2% Black, 6.4% Hispanic or Latino, and 20.0% Asian (source: 2023 ACS).
How does Brooklyn Park rank among Minnesota cities?
Brooklyn Park is the 6th largest city in Minnesota by population, the 14th highest for median household income, the 15th lowest for poverty rate, the 17th highest for bachelor's degree attainment among 19 ranked Minnesota cities.
What is the unemployment rate in Brooklyn Park?
The unemployment rate in Brooklyn Park, MN is 3.7%, with a labor force participation rate of 69.6%. Per capita income is $46,208.
